Question: What is the most effective way for a commercial driver to prevent hydroplaning?

Answer options:

  • Braking hard to break the water tension
  • Speeding up to 'cut' through the water layer ✅ Slowing down, especially during heavy rain or when approaching standing water
  • Turning the steering wheel sharply to find traction

Correct answer: Slowing down, especially during heavy rain or when approaching standing water

Explanation: Hydroplaning occurs when a layer of water builds up between the tires and the road surface. High speeds, low tire pressure, and worn treads increase the risk. Avoiding puddles and slowing down are the best preventions.
